Output 66d7e368b27917f8301ea582d7ebf50da2fd84e978d599243ad2625a78656780:0

value
23948408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ff215704c32c1966b6e6a9001e5b9841a2e37fdb OP_EQUALVERIFY OP_CHECKSIG
address
1QG1FR4FnhQenNCTvgw3L5CiPPsDmUCLqD
transaction
66d7e368b27917f8301ea582d7ebf50da2fd84e978d599243ad2625a78656780
spent
true